Outline:- When Juno Marlowe finds herself caught in the middle of a London air raid she is quickly rescued by an elegant gentleman who offers her shelter and a mysterious invitation to his father`s country estate. The next morning he is dead and she is once again alone with nowhere to go. At seventeen Juno is used to feeling invisible but now without family and friends she finds herself desperately in need of companionship some warm clothes and above all a life as more than part of the furniture. Mary Wesley was born in 1912. Her education took her to the London School of Economics and during the war she worked in the War Office. Her first novel, Jumping the Queue , was published at the age of seventy.
